Excellent Integra Replacement
I've just completed the break-in period on my RSX Type-S and so far I am extremely pleased with my purchase. After test-driving the Celica GTS, the Nissan Spec V , the Subaru WRX and the Hyundai Tiburon (the VW GTI just looked too girly) I felt that the Acura offered the most bang for my buck. I preferred the body styling of the Celica and was impressed by the Subaru's stat sheet, but neither of those cars married their performance with such a livable package as the RSX. I almost bought the Spec V (so much vroom, so little money) but I opted to pay a bit more for a better all around car, and now I'm very happy that I did.

Not what I expected
This is my first Acura and I was buying it for the quality, both in reliability and solidity, but I've been disappointed in both. With under 50,000 miles I've already had two sensors go out, both of which were extremely expensive (think 10x more than other cars I've had!). The other complaint I have is with the noise level. I really expected this car to be solid as a rock and it was when I bought it in the summer. In the winter the dashboard sounds like it may fall off whenever I hit a bump. This seems to be a common problem with owners though Acura has never heard of it. I really had high hopes for this little car and maybe I was just unlucky.
